Star Wars Visionary, RIP

Date: Mar 04, 2012 - 10:40 AM
No, it's not George Lucas. The man behind most of the Star Wars concept art, Ralph McQuarrie, has passed on.

A list of more of his achievements is available at his IMDB page.

